While the ISO 14001 standard does not specify levels or requirements of environmental performance, it does specify all the elements of an effective environmental management system that needs to be in place in order to become certified. However, it also forms the basis by which Kodak management measures and compares the performance of Kodak facilities -- currently located in 14 nations -- against each other and against other top performing companies.
